Greetings Loyal Airmen, this time last week, Rob Davis and the Air Chief were driving up to Columbus to attend the third annual Pulp Fest convention.  And just like that, it has come and gone, flying by faster than the proverbial speeding bullet. Only going to once again prove that when you are having a fun time, it flies.

       
                                   The Air Chief & Rob Davis at the Airship 27 table.
Once again we saw tons of Loyal Airmen who came to the show to see us again and share in the fun. And happily we, as always, had the opportunity to meet with lots of new friends.  For various reasons to numerous to mention here, Pulp Fandom is growing in leaps and bounds and it seems every year the crowd at this show gets bigger and bigger.

     

Our biggest selling title this year was writer Charles Saunders ground-breaking novel, DAMBALLA starring the first ever African American 1930s pulp hero.  We had sold all our stock of this one book by midday Saturday.  Out second big winner was SHERLOCK HOLMES – CONSULTING DETECTIVE Vol III which comes as no surprise, as it has been climbing the sales charts like the previous two volumes.  Fans of Holmes and Watsons have really supported this serious beyond our wildest dreams.  Note both books are very much still available at Amazon, Barnes & Noble and other reputable book sellers.

   
                                  The Air Chief Moderates a panel on New Pulp Fiction
As we mentioned earlier, pulp fandom is growing and one of the biggest reasons is the rise in new pulp fiction being produced today. We would guess that there is more pulp fiction being published today then any other time since the end of the pulp era, the 1930s and 40s.  The Air Chief was invited to put together and moderate a panel featuring six of the best new pulp writers in the business.  In the photo above, taken by our pal Chuck Moore, the Air Chief is seen between Janet (herself a dynamite writer) & Eli Harriet, members of the thirty plus audience.  To our left were seated our six panelist. Visible is Win Scott Eckert, note seen is Dr.Art Sippo, then there's Wayne Reinagle, Greg Gick and Bill Craig. To Bill's left and not in the shot was Duane Spurlock. Again, these are six of the finest new pulp writers in the world today.  It was an honor to moderate this fabulous group and talk about the action adventure literature we all love so dearly.
